Output 68332139b9d54d0cdf8a1dcb7965f96db961a17872c88eb81bab67effaebf076:0

value
95385589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d449c5c4ebcb4c346c431ec78c82b28ee040b32 OP_EQUAL
address
34MmiGUcvJrf1YJK6SnZkQUTZAY6CZnA6f
transaction
68332139b9d54d0cdf8a1dcb7965f96db961a17872c88eb81bab67effaebf076
spent
true